Fayette County Sheriff’s Log

by Staff Writer

Friday, Jan. 3

At approximately 8:50 p.m. the Fayette County Sheriff’s Office responded to a 911 call regarding a disturbance among multiple individuals in the city of Maynard. Fayette County Deputies arrested Christopher Alan Cosgriff, 39, of Maynard. Cosgriff is being charged with disorderly conduct. Cosgriff was transported to the Fayette County Jail where he was held until his initial appearance and was later released.

The Fayette County Sheriff’s Office arrested Joel Longoria Jr., 39 of Fayette, on a valid Fayette County warrant for failure to appear on a driving while barred charge (aggravated misdemeanor). Longoria was transported to the Fayette County Jail and was held on a $2,500 cash or surety bond. Longoria also awaits an initial appearance from a magistrate.

Monday, Dec. 30

At 5:24 p.m. a deputy conducted a traffic stop in the city of Clermont. The driver Billy Scott Bahls, 56, of Postville, was barred from driving. He was arrested and transported to the Fayette County Jail. A search warrant was then executed and Bahls received two more additional charges possession of controlled substance — methamphetamine and possession of drug paraphernalia. Bahls was held in the jail until his initial appearance and later released on bond. The Fayette County Sheriff’s Office was assisted by the West Union Police Department K-9 Unit.
